Boosting Output: Tips for Successful Remote Workers
Working from home can be a delightful experience, but it also presents unique challenges to staying productive. To thrive in a remote work environment, it's implementing techniques that promote both productivity and well-being.
First, create a dedicated workspace that is distinct from your personal/relaxation/leisure areas. This will help you shift into work mode and avoid distractions.
- Set a defined workday schedule and stick to it as much as possible.
- Regularly take breaks to recharge from your work. This will help you maintain focus.
- Stay clear communication with your colleagues and supervisor to avoid misunderstandings and promote collaboration.
Remember, working remotely productively is a skill that takes time and practice. With implementing these tips, you can create a efficient remote work environment that enables your growth and balance.
